Key Differences
In short — Radeon RX 6500 XT outperforms GeForce GTX 1070 Max-Q on the selected game parameters. We do not have the prices of both GPUs to compare value. The better performing Radeon RX 6500 XT is 1667 days newer than GeForce GTX 1070 Max-Q.
Advantages of GeForce GTX 1070 Max-Q
- Up to 100% more VRAM memory than AMD Radeon RX 6500 XT - 8 vs 4 GB
Advantages of Radeon RX 6500 XT
- Performs up to 1% better in PlayerUnknown's Battlegrounds than GeForce GTX 1070 Max-Q - 107 vs 106 FPS
- Consumes up to 7% less energy than N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1070 Max-Q - 107 vs 115 Watts

GeForce GTX 1070 Max-Q | vs | Radeon RX 6500 XT |
---|---|---|
Jun 27th, 2017 | Release Date | Jan 19th, 2022 |
GeForce 10 Mobile | Generation | Navi II |
Not Available | MSRP | $199 |
None | Outputs | 1x HDMI 2.1, 1x DisplayPort 1.4a |
None | Power Connectors | 1x 6-pin |
Mobile | Segment | Desktop |
8 GB | Memory | 4 GB |
GDDR5 | Type | GDDR6 |
256-bit | Bus | 64-bit |
256.3 GB/s | Bandwidth | 143.9 GB/s |
1215 MHz | Base Clock Speed | 2310 MHz |
1379 MHz | Boost Clock Speed | 2815 MHz |
2002 MHz | Memory Clock Speed | 2248 MHz |
